The Benin Topical Wound Agents market is witnessing steady growth driven by increasing awareness about wound care management and the rising prevalence of chronic wounds. Key players in the market are focusing on developing advanced wound care products to address the specific needs of patients. Factors such as a growing elderly population, a rise in the number of surgeries, and an increasing incidence of diabetes are contributing to the demand for topical wound agents in Benin. Additionally, the government`s initiatives to improve healthcare infrastructure and promote wound care treatments are expected to further boost market growth. Market players are also investing in research and development activities to introduce innovative products that offer improved healing outcomes and reduce the risk of infections.
The Benin Topical Wound Agents Market is witnessing a growing trend towards advanced wound care products that promote faster healing and reduce the risk of infections. There is an increasing demand for products containing natural ingredients such as honey, aloe vera, and essential oils, which are known for their antibacterial and anti-inflammatory properties. Additionally, the market is seeing a shift towards telemedicine and e-commerce platforms for the distribution of wound care products, providing convenience and accessibility to consumers. Opportunities exist for market players to expand their product portfolios with innovative formulations, capitalize on the rising geriatric population in Benin, and collaborate with healthcare facilities to promote the adoption of advanced wound care solutions. Overall, the Benin Topical Wound Agents Market presents lucrative prospects for growth and development in the coming years.
In the Benin Topical Wound Agents Market, one of the key challenges faced is the limited access to advanced wound care products and technologies. Due to factors such as inadequate healthcare infrastructure, limited healthcare budget, and lack of awareness among healthcare professionals and patients, the adoption of advanced wound care products remains low. This restricts the availability of innovative wound healing solutions in the market, leading to a reliance on traditional wound care methods. Additionally, regulatory barriers and import restrictions can further impede the entry of new products into the market. Addressing these challenges requires investments in healthcare infrastructure, education and training programs for healthcare providers, as well as improved regulatory frameworks to facilitate the introduction of advanced wound care products in Benin.
The Benin Topical Wound Agents Market is primarily driven by the increasing prevalence of chronic wounds such as diabetic foot ulcers, pressure ulcers, and venous leg ulcers among the aging population. The rising awareness about advanced wound care products and their benefits in promoting faster wound healing is also contributing to market growth. Additionally, the improving healthcare infrastructure and growing investments in healthcare facilities in Benin are driving the demand for topical wound agents. Furthermore, the adoption of advanced wound care technologies and the availability of a wide range of products in the market are further fueling market expansion. Overall, the Benin Topical Wound Agents Market is expected to witness steady growth due to these key drivers.
In Benin, the government regulates the Topical Wound Agents Market through the Pharmacy and Medicines Regulatory Authority (PRA). The PRA oversees the registration, importation, distribution, and quality control of topical wound agents to ensure safety and efficacy for consumers. The government also sets pricing policies to make these products affordable and accessible to the population. Additionally, there are regulations in place to monitor advertising and labeling of topical wound agents to prevent misleading information to the public. Overall, the government`s policies aim to promote the availability of high-quality topical wound agents in the market while safeguarding public health and well-being.
The future outlook for the Benin Topical Wound Agents Market appears promising, driven by factors such as the increasing prevalence of chronic wounds, rising geriatric population, and growing awareness about advanced wound care products. The market is expected to witness steady growth as healthcare infrastructure improves and access to quality wound care treatments expands. Additionally, advancements in wound care technology, such as the development of innovative wound healing products and therapies, are anticipated to drive market growth further. However, challenges such as limited healthcare resources and infrastructure in remote areas may hinder market expansion. Overall, with the growing emphasis on wound care management and the introduction of novel products, the Benin Topical Wound Agents Market is poised for growth in the coming years.
